Average Management Occupations Salary in Napa, CA

Management occupations in Napa, CA command an impressive average annual salary of $148,920, slightly surpassing the national average of $143,930. This elevated compensation is often driven by the unique economic landscape and specific industry demands prevalent in the Napa region, which may include a focus on high-value sectors like agriculture, hospitality, and tourism.

Executive Summary

  • Average Salary: $148,920 per year.
  •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 9.3% over the last 5 years.
  •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$223,380.
  • Outlook: With a local workforce of 5,130 individuals in management roles, Napa presents a stable, albeit not exceptionally concentrated, job market. The Location Quotient of 0.92 suggests that management positions are nearly as prevalent as they are nationally, indicating a steady demand that aligns with the overall economic activity of the area.

Management Occupations Salary Distribution in Napa, CA

The salary spectrum for management occupations in Napa, CA, naturally widens with experience. Entry-level positions typically fall within the lower percentiles, while senior leadership roles command salaries in the upper percentiles. This progression signifies substantial career advancement opportunities and the increasing value placed on seasoned professionals within the local job market.

Experience LevelMarket PercentileAnnual WageHourly Rate
Associate / AnalystData entry, reporting, supporting senior staff.10% (Entry)$67,380$32.4
Senior AnalystIndependent analysis, forecasting, client interaction.25% (Junior)$111,690$53.7
ManagerOversees team, compliance, and project delivery.50% (Median)$129,650$62.3
Director / VPStrategic planning, budget ownership, risk management.75% (Senior)$186,150$89.5
Executive / PartnerC-level leadership. High-level strategy & relations.90% (Expert)$223,380$107.4

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 5,130 employees in the Napa, CA area with a job density of 65.403 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
